NYSC State Allowances 2024

The states that pay the NYSC allowance and the ones that don’t are listed below.

  1. Abia State – Pays nothing
  2. Adamawa – ₦5,000
  3. Akwa Ibom State – ₦5,000
  4. Anambra State – ₦8,000 to those in town and ₦8,500 to those in Rural areas
  5. Bauchi State – Pays nothing
  6. Bayelsa – ₦6,000 to those serving within the State Capital, ₦8,000 to those outside the capital, and ₦10,000 to those serving across the water.
  7. Benue – Pays nothing
  8. Borno – ₦10,000
  9. Cross River – Pays nothing
  10. Delta – ₦5,000
  11. Ebonyi – Pays nothing since May 2019
  12. Edo – Pays nothing
  13. Ekiti – Pays nothing
  14. Enugu – ₦983.45 to those serving within the towns and ₦3,984 to those serving in Rural areas
  15. Gombe – Pays nothing
  16. Imo – Pays nothing
  17. Jigawa –  ₦15,000 for the first three months, and then ₦10,000 every two months
  18. Kaduna – Pays nothing
  19. Kano – Pays nothing
  20. Katsina – Pays nothing
  21. Kebbi — ₦2,000 monthly
  22. Kogi – Pays nothing
  23. Kwara – Pays nothing
  24. Lagos – ₦15,000 to those serving under Education, ₦10,000 to corp members in agencies and ministries, ₦5000 to those in LGAs and ₦20,000 to medical youth corp members
  25. Nasarawa – ₦5,000
  26. Niger – Pays nothing
  27. Ogun – Pays nothing
  28. Ondo – Pays nothing
  29. Osun – ₦5,000
  30. Oyo – Pays nothing
  31. Plateau – Pays nothing
  32. Rivers – ₦15,000
  33. Sokoto –  accumulates all month and pays ₦45,000 at the end of the service year
  34. Taraba – ₦6,000
  35. Yobe – Pays nothing
  36. Zamfara – ₦5,000
  37. Abuja (FCT) – Pays nothing
